I don’t follow any rules about my boats …..so on a bit of a whim I bought a 23 Seacraft Sceptre that I planned to rehab some. Reason ….just wanted a more ocean going boat and I’ve done plenty of research about the Seacraft. But oops…..Seacraft needed more work than I wanted to get into, and just about that time I found a bit of a “barn find “ 1980 Formula 233 cuddy listed for very fair price down in FLA… Down to FLA I went ….sold the Seacraft and now finishing up the Formula Formula had 1988 Suzuki 200 that still ran great and I fished it a few times last summer. Found a collector that wanted it..so sold and then found a nearly new Suzuki DF 250 AP . And here we are … |

With proper trim tabs and experienced Capt. these Vs run great, and very stable on the drift. The Formula 233 is a very different hull. It rides much bigger, and is much bigger inside and out. Design goes back to Don Aronow in 1962. Its also a very classic cuddy design which I like. Im pleased to have sold the V21 to Dave, and fortunate to have found the Formula. |
